Day 7: Just Another Day
Roll: 109, neutral
Garden Lace Firestarter Garden Lace

Wisteria clung onto Tree’s wings as they wandered the forest in search for more wood for their shelter in the clearing. Wisteria grew to begrudgingly accept Tree, mostly because he was the only one who could fish well. Tree was just content to have a companion besides his ever-growing flock of birds.

They went back to their temporary home (the clearing) after spending a night in the woods, they noticed Azul was gone. They checked everywhere, and assumed he’d just gone off to the woods. The two make a small campfire and ate lunch, then made animal traps for the rest of the evening. Close to sunset, however, he remembered that Azul and himself couldn’t fly, and that he needed to check Wisteria. She stretched a feathered wing at him, and to his surprise they weren’t clipped. As they went down to bed in the raggedy structure they built, it began to shower lightly. The pitter patter of the rain on the roof made Wisteria drift off to sleep. Tree left and began to stand guard for the night. He wished he could fall asleep.


Alastra was done with this. Subject 2 didn’t sleep anymore, and she was emotionally and mentally drained from back-to-back all-nighters. She’d made Ti her second-in-command just after she woke up from writing her review, since he’d actually volunteered for it. She looked at the screen one more time before Ti did the late shift, and was relieved to see that nothing else had happened. 2 was still in front of the makeshift building they constructed, and 4 was asleep within it. Everything was going to be okay.

A medium-sized Skydancer nudged Alastra away from the wall of monitors into her office. He then got a pen and paper and sat in front of the monitors in her place. This was Ti’s job now. He used to be an intern literally half a day ago, but now, since Subject 2 hasn’t slept in 3 days and [REDACTED] employees have to observe test subjects all waking hours, Alastra hasn’t slept in 3 days either. To lessen her strain, Ti volunteered to watch the experiment from 6PM to 6AM. He sensed a flood of gratitude from her, and was employed on the spot. He was pretty sure going from unpaid intern to second-in-command of an entire section of an experiment was not company protocol, but he wasn’t complaining. He focused onto the screens again, and saw a horde of songbirds nestle themselves into the Wildclaw’s plant-covered wings. 2 was becoming almost a part of the ecosystem itself. He jotted sparse notes to leave by the monitors when Alastra came back and continued observing.

Day 8: Stolen Hours
Roll: 117, neutral
Wildwood Owl Jungle Grass Wildwood Owl

Wisteria awoke to more roast fish prepared in advance by Tree. She gladly chowed down on her breakfast, and then winged her way into the trees to capture prey. Tree stood by at camp, admiring the grace that which the almost-adult coatl flew. He continued to fish for the better of the afternoon, throwing smaller catches to the now swarm of birds around him.

Wisteria flew above the trees, admiring the motley of greens. She spotted ample prey by a smaller lake, and caught a few small fish to eat for lunch. She then went to catch dinner, walking along in silence behind a herd of deer. After taking out a few old and sick deer, she chose the largest and flew back to the clearing.

Wisteria returned to the fireside late at night, with 3 deer in her claws. After dismembering the prey and eating it, the two sat in front of the dying fire. Then Wisteria began to hum light, soothing melodies in her native tongue. Tree listened while he doused the fire, and soon he began to nod off to sleep. The lumbering tree flopped down, scattering various small birds, and passed out in a blink. The coatl then stopped humming, ate a few more snacks, and went to bed herself on the dewy grass.


Ti got a fresh notepad from the file cabinet before sitting in front of the monitors again. So far, he had filled up half a notebook for Alastra last night, and she had filled the other half with possible causes for the things he took notes about. Now he was ecstatic. Subject 2 had gone to sleep. He was still going to record notes while they were sleeping, but he could feel that something new was happening. He fervently scribbled notes about every detail leading up to 2’s rest. He then took a small cookie from a tin from Alastra. Today was going to be great.
